Institutional reverse osmosis plants represent advanced water purification technology designed to deliver consistently pure water by effectively removing contaminants including bacteria, salts, sugars, proteins, particles, and dyes. These systems utilize reverse osmosis membranes combined with charged particle technology to separate ions and dissolved impurities, ensuring high-purity water output. The technology reliably rejects substances with molecular weights exceeding 150-250 daltons, making it ideal for institutional settings where water quality cannot be compromised. Built for continuous operation and high-volume output, these plants provide dependable performance for organizations requiring consistent water purification without interruption.
These reverse osmosis systems find extensive application across multiple sectors including healthcare, education, hospitality, and manufacturing industries. Healthcare facilities rely on them for producing purified water essential for medical procedures, laboratory testing, and sterilization processes where water purity directly impacts patient safety. Educational institutions utilize these systems to supply safe drinking water to students and staff members. The hospitality sector depends on them for maintaining water quality in kitchen operations and guest services, while manufacturing plants integrate them into production processes requiring pure water for cooling, rinsing, or as ingredient water in final products.
